My keywords aren't performing for my Umbraco site
-
A client of mine has just redesigned their site which was pretty small (homepage, about us page and contact us page) and now it includes homepage, about us page, 3 services pages, 5 blog posts and a contact us page. their domain authority is 5, so that gives you an idea of their size.
We updated their key pages with keyword optimised content and added the keyword to their meta title and meta description. they're in the process of adding the alt tags and also they need to enable meta tags for the blog posts. Everything is quite in the process at the moment and their organic traffic is low.
But I believe that some of the keywords should start moving places for the pages that have been optimised and they haven't. Is there any reason for this? I believe the services pages which have meta tags should have started ranking at least in very low position for the selected keywords. Is there something I'm missing?

The first thing to look at is if those new pages and the new changes to any pages have even been crawled yet by Google. If not, then that is why you aren't ranking in the top 100 yet.
To check if the page has been cached yet, paste that URL into Google.com and if there are no results, then it is not cached. If Google shows that page as a SERP listing, then it has been cached.
To see the last date that Google cached that page, click on the green drop down arrow next to the URL and then click "Cached". Then you'll be able to see that last date that Google crawled that page.
